"How does Toussaint Louverture start a revolt in Haiti?"
valkas [14]

Answer:

Toussaint Louverture led a successful slave revolt and emancipated the slaves in the French colony of Saint-Domingue (Haiti). A formidable military leader, he turned the colony into a country governed by former black slaves as a nominal French protectorate and made himself ruler of the entire island of Hispaniola

How was Rome's economy affected by Rome's conquest of new lands?
velikii [3]

Answer:

<em>Rome's economy grew larger due to the conquest of new lands.</em>

Explanation:

While Roman was a city-state, it was a highly sophisticated place that was able to use limited resources to fight wars and take over new land.

They began by conquering nearby city states and consolidating their power, before embarking on more ambitious skirmishes in North Africa and Europe.

As the Roman Empire grew, they were able to acquire more land for agriculture, develop a single language, law and currency which all helped to enhance trade and business and generate more tax revenue.

Within a couple of generations, Roman had become more wealthy as millions of new people were living under the government.
